Energy Infrastructure and Logistics
Pipeline, Port, and Terminal Capabilities
Integrated pipeline networks connect producing fields to export terminals, enabling efficient crude and refined product movements. Port capacity and icebreaking support ensure reliable throughput across seasonal windows.
Maintenance Windows and Operational Reliability
Planned turnaround periods, inspections, and condition-based maintenance sustain availability of critical equipment. Redundancy in compression and metering helps mitigate unplanned outages and safeguard throughput.

How are project economics affected by infrastructure constraints at Russia Sakhalin?
Infrastructure constraints such as pipeline capacity, port availability, and seasonal ice conditions can increase logistics costs and create bottlenecks, affecting project economics through higher freight rates, utilization rates, and planned downtime for maintenance.
What role does crude quality and sulfur content play in positioning Russia Sakhalin cargoes?
Crude quality and sulfur content determine refining economics, applicable surcharges or discounts, and buyer preferences, influencing competitiveness relative to other global grades and shaping long-term offtake strategies.
How do seasonal ice conditions and vessel requirements impact logistics for Russia Sakhalin operations?
Seasonal ice coverage extends transit times, requires ice-class vessels, and may limit port access, increasing operating costs and necessitating contingency planning for storage, scheduling, and supply chain resilience.
